Bavarian Bar and Grill opened for business in November 2024. During its first two months of operation, the restaurant sold glft cards in various amounts totaling $8,400, mostly as Christmas presents. They are redeemable for meals within two years of the purchase date, although experience within the industry indicates that 70% of glft cards are redeemed within one year. Glft cards totaling $2,900 were presented for redemption during 2024 for meals having a total price of $3,300. The sales tax rate on restaurant sales is 4%, assessed at the time meals (not gift cards) are purchased. Sales taxes will be remitted In January. Required: 1. Prepare the approprlate journal entries (in summary form) for the glft cards and meals sold during 2024 (keeping in mind that, in actuality, each sale of a glft card or a meal would be recorded individually). 2. Determine the llability for glft cards to be reported on the December 31,2024 , balance sheet. 3. What is the appropriate classification (current or noncurrent) of the ilabilities at December 31,2024 ? Complete this question by entering your answers in the tabs below.
